Is 104 057 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 104 057 is about 322.579.

Thus, the square root of 104 057 is not an integer, and therefore 104 057 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 104 057?

The square of a number (here 104 057) is the result of the product of this number (104 057) by itself (i.e., 104 057 × 104 057); the square of 104 057 is sometimes called "raising 104 057 to the power 2", or "104 057 squared".

The square of 104 057 is 10 827 859 249 because 104 057 × 104 057 = 104 0572 = 10 827 859 249.

As a consequence, 104 057 is the square root of 10 827 859 249.
